维生素D在治疗激素非依赖性前列腺癌中的应用 被引量:2

摘要 维生素D的活性代谢物骨化三醇具有抗前列腺癌细胞生长作用。其机制包括抑制肿瘤细胞增殖、介导GI期细胞阻滞、介导凋亡、减少肿瘤细胞浸润和肿瘤血管形成。骨化三醇和一些抗癌药物、细胞毒药物、地塞米松等药物合用有协同抗癌效果,毒副作用小。一些骨化三醇类似物同样具有抗癌作用,且活性更强。
